Web2 de mar. de 2024 · Deafness and hearing loss. A person is said to have hearing loss if they are not able to hear as well as someone with normal hearing, meaning hearing thresholds of 20 dB or better in both ears. Though a ‘normal’ audible range for loudness is from 0 to 180dB, … fishing vacation near meWeb19 de jan. de 2024 · Tinnitus is also common in older people. It is typically described as ringing in the ears, but it also can sound like roaring, clicking, hissing, or buzzing. It can come and go.
